A sump pump is a crucial element of any home built in an area prone to flooding. It collects excess water replace sump pump backup battery from your basement or crawlspace and pumps it outside to prevent damage to your property. However, like all appliances, sump pumps have a limited lifespan and will eventually need replacement.
Here's some key indicators that it might be time for a new sump pump:
* If your sump pump is constantly operating, even when there isn't heavy rainfall, this could indicate a problem.
* A noisy sound coming from the pump during operation can signal a worn-out motor.
* Frequent electrical outages can cause your sump pump to fail, leading to basement flooding. Consider investing in a backup power source.
* If you've noticed an increase in groundwater seepage or flooding around your home, it could be a sign that your sump pump is no longer adequately performing its job.
It's important to take these signs seriously and consult a qualified plumber to assess the condition of your sump pump. A prompt replacement can prevent costly water damage and protect your home from future flooding.

DIY vs. Professional Sump Pump Replacement: Making the Right Choice
Replacing your sump pump should seem like a straightforward project, but there are important factors to consider before diving in. A malfunctioning sump pump can lead to serious water damage to your home, so it's essential to make the best choice for replacement.
If you're comfortable with basic maintenance tasks and have some experience working with electrical systems, a DIY sump pump replacement could a viable option. However, if you're uncertain in these areas or facing complex issues, it's always better to call in a professional plumber.
Professionals have the expertise and experience to properly diagnose any problems with your sump pump system, choose the right replacement unit for your needs, and install it correctly. They also know local building codes and permits, ensuring your installation meets all standards.
Ultimately, the decision to DIY or hire a professional depends on your own comfort level. Carefully evaluate your capabilities and the complexity of the project before making your choice.
